NASA’s Jet Propulsion Laboratory (JPL) is tracking five asteroids set to pass Earth on 9 December 2024. The asteroids—identified as 2024 WV51, 2024 XH3, 2024 XG10, 2024 XG2, and 2024 VE13—pose no threat to the planet. Their close proximity offers valuable opportunities for scientific observation and study.

Asteroid 2024 WV51: Airplane Size Space Rock

Asteroid 2024 WV51 is approximately 110 feet wide, making it a significant object in space terms. There’s no need for concern as it will safely pass Earth at a distance of 433,000 miles—much farther than the Moon.

Asteroid 2024 XH3: Bus-Size Space Rock

Asteroid 2024 XH3 is about 32 feet wide. Although its size classifies it as a notable object, it will safely pass by Earth at a distance of 576,000 miles.

Asteroid 2024 XG10: Bus-Size Space Rock

Asteroid 2024 XG10, with an approximate width of 43 feet, will safely pass Earth at a distance of 1,230,000 miles.

 Asteroid 2024 XG2: Bus-Size Space Rock

Asteroid 2024 XG2 measures around 37 feet in width and will pass by Earth at a distance of 2,120,000 miles.

Asteroid 2024 VE13: Airplane-Size Space Rock

Asteroid 2024 VE13 is approximately 210 feet wide. It will safely pass Earth at a distance of 4,300,000 miles.

NASA’s JPL continues to monitor these five asteroids closely. Although none pose a threat to Earth, their proximity provides valuable opportunities for scientific research and observation. This close encounter underscores the importance of ongoing space monitoring and the need to better understand these celestial objects.
